Joint Oireachtas Committee on Finance, Public Expenditure and Reform, and Taoiseach: Central Bank of Ireland: Discussion (26 Mar 2019)

Michael McGrath: Was the Rebuilding Ireland home loan scheme raised? Professor Lane will be familiar with the background and the fact that the scheme was in the news recently because the money has essentially dried up. Just under 600 loans have been drawn down under the scheme and approximately 1,000 further mortgages have been approved. The initial tranche of money was €200 million. That has now...
